  4. i had the worm gear snap off of the shaft once. that was exciting! about one third of the factory weld was a void. i guess i got lucky getting my pitman arm off. i just took off the bolt, smacked the side with a hammer, and it fell right off. i thought i'd have to go crazy on it with gear puller and a balljoint fork. when i put everything back to gether, i replaced the bushing under the signal selector with a sealed bearing. it really made it easier to crank the wheel around. i know what you're thinking, "what a wuss!" but i have a 13" grant steering wheel and 31" tires. kind of makes for a good work out. especially when i'm off road. don't be afraid to take the steering box apart though. its not as complicated as one might think.
